IGP asks cops to step up security ahead of Eid
Inspector General of Police (IGP) Mohammad Javed Patwary today asked all the police officials to step up security measures and intelligence surveillance to prevent any untoward incident ahead of Eid-ul-Fitr.
The IGP came up with the directive in a meeting on overall law and security measures and traffic regulations at the police headquarters.
The IGP directed the law enforcers to take necessary steps for strengthening the security of people by deploying plain-clothes male and female police officials in shopping malls, bus stations, launch terminals and rail stations, said a press release of police headquarters.
He also urged the lawmen to install CCTV cameras, hand-metal detector and archways in big malls.
The IGP also instructed the law enforcers to take stern actions instantly in case of misleading posts, comments and photo uploads in social media which might trigger communal violence, the press release reads.
